So I have a 3TB HDD and since I have got it, it has always shown 2TB. I assumed I got the wrong hdd, however looking in disc manager, I do not, there is 746.52gb unallocated, I cannot allocate it, so I looked it up, I have to make the drive GPT instead of MBR, but I already have almost 2TB of stuff on there that cannot lose access to, and I need to be able to allocate that other 1tb I cant access. Is there a way to convert the HDD from MBR to GPT without data loss? I might have to find multiple hard drives from old laptops to temporarily store data but I really do not want to do that, any ideas?

AskWoody LoungerJuly 2, 2019 at 10:11 am #1865454Windows 10 has a native conversion tool now – mbr2gpt. You can only run it from the recovery environment or install media though.
Looks like you can now run it from the running OS (1703 or higher) natively using the /allowFullOS option.
There’s a long list of caveats at the site noted in cmptrgy’s post.

AskWoody LoungerJuly 2, 2019 at 10:03 am #1865453Windows 10 has a native conversion tool now – mbr2gpt. You can only run it from the recovery environment or install media though.
MBR2GPT.EXE
https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/windows/deployment/mbr-to-gpt
MBR2GPT.EXE converts a disk from the Master Boot Record (MBR) to the GUID Partition Table (GPT) partition style without modifying or deleting data on the disk.HP EliteBook 8540w laptop Windows 10 Pro (x64)
